Credit Union of America buys office space in Wichita

Credit Union of America has purchased property near the Rock Road/K96 interchange at 8200 E. 32nd St. N in Wichita, Kansas.

The three-story structure, most recently known as the IMA building, provides 55,000 square feet of office space and sits on 3.22 acres. Credit Union of America plans to move all staff from its current corporate offices at 650 S. Westdale to the new building in June of 2021.

“With the addition of more technology-based services, we have a need for more support staff,” said Frank Shoffner, Credit Union of America’s chief executive officer.

The IMA building will allow for expansion and the centralization of back-office departments.

Managing the IMA transaction for the seller, 8200, LLC, was Craig Ablah with Classic Real Estate. Randy Johnsonton with J.P. Weigand & Sons, Inc. represented Credit Union of America.
